About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Prepare and deliver customer demonstrations showcasing SCIEX LC/MS products and workflows
  • Provide on-site training for customers on SCIEX hardware and software platforms
  • Work with business and sales units to pinpoint areas needing growth
  • Investigate and develop comprehensive solutions for internal use or customer deployment
  • Assist in defining and developing new hardware and software products
  • Participate in scientific conferences, seminars, and training programs

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s, Master’s, or Ph.D. in Chemistry, Biochemistry, Analytical Chemistry, or related life sciences field
  • 2+ years of experience with mass spectrometry, liquid chromatography (LC-MS), and other analytical techniques
  • Strong understanding of method development, validation, and troubleshooting for LC-MS/MS methods
  • Ability to present scientific data clearly to diverse audiences
  • Proven capacity to troubleshoot instrumentation and application-related issues
  • Experienced with small molecule quantitation on triple quadrupoles
  • Possess a current driver license with an acceptable driving record
